2. Great Barrier Reef, Australia – A Living Wonder

Diving Into the World’s Largest Reef

Stretching over 2,300 km, the Great Barrier Reef is a mecca for divers. From colorful coral walls to hidden lagoons, it’s one of the top destinations captivating millions worldwide.

3. Raja Ampat, Indonesia – The Crown Jewel of Biodiversity

Remote Paradise for Adventure Seekers

Raja Ampat is like stepping into an untouched planet. With over 1,500 fish species, it’s a paradise for explorers seeking hidden gems and adventure spots.

How to Reach Raja Ampat

It’s remote—fly to Sorong, then hop on a boat. The journey itself feels like a hidden route waiting to be discovered.


4. Red Sea, Egypt – Where History Meets the Deep

Shipwreck Diving Adventures

Few places rival Egypt’s Red Sea when it comes to diving wrecks. Ships like the Thistlegorm tell stories frozen in time, merging history with marine beauty.

5. Belize Barrier Reef – A Caribbean Hidden Gem

Diving into the Blue Hole

The famous Blue Hole is a diver’s dream—a giant sinkhole with stunning geological formations. It’s one of those unique places you’ll never forget.

6. Palau – A Photographer’s Dream

Unique Underwater Landscapes

Palau’s Jellyfish Lake is surreal. Swimming among millions of harmless jellyfish feels like floating in a dream.

How to Capture the Best Underwater Photography

Equipment You’ll Need

Invest in a waterproof housing, wide-angle lenses, and lights for darker depths.

Techniques for Stunning Visuals

Stay calm, get close to your subject, and use natural light when possible. For more inspiration, visit TravelWiseTV’s visuals section.
